Я подтвердил, что являюсь членом root
:
user_me@host1:~$ sudo useradd -G root user_me
useradd: user 'user_me' already exists
Однако я не могу cd
в / root / testing
от моего пользователя:
user_me@host1:~$ cd /root/testing
-bash: cd: /root/testing: Permission denied
Если я sudo su -
в root, я могу проверить, что папка, в которую я пытаюсь записать компакт-диск принадлежит root
и имеет соответствующие разрешения.
user_me@host1:~$ sudo su -
Last login: Tue Sep 22 00:23:07 CDT 2015 on pts/1
[root@host1 ~]# ll | grep testing
drwxrwxr-x 2 root root 135 Sep 22 00:20 testing
Для проверки собственных групп используйте команду:
gropus *username*
Для доступа в каталог необходимо установить бит x в группе разрешения
.Потому что вам нужен бит x
, установленный во всех нисходящих директориях в дереве, в целевую, чтобы иметь возможность cwd через них. Полагаю, что /root
не имеет бита для корневой группы, это, вероятно, 0700.